Note on terrains in the Annürien Marches
I roll for terrains as per the rule p.28. with the existing modifiers AND new ones. if the terrain is:
- clear (ex. province B of the Border Kingdoms): -1 modifier ;
- hilly (ex. province D of the Border Kingdoms or South Demeskeen): no modifier ;
- rough (ex. province with mountains or woods): +1 modifier

The Demeskeen roll to Go to War (RRtK, p.58) in summer 382. They attack the only reachable territory: the Border Kingdoms. The Kingdoms are an easy prey since their defeat against the Ironmen last season. Since Duke Bohemond's Death, the Border Kingdoms' armies (3000 Borderers, 1500 heavy troops and only 300 knights) are now led by Lord Daven.
Demeskeen armies are highly maneuverable and led by a strategic genius, the Prince El Osman (WR=4) who can count on 4000 horsemen and more than 1500 foot soldiers (question of scale are discussed here).
